Hello I have two data sets, they both have the common variable person_ID. One dataset consists of the date on which people where arrested before a treatment effect, the second data set consists of the dates people where arrest after a treatment effect was given. I want to merge these data sets. The problem I run into is the way the variable person_ID was coded.For example there is a person in this data set that was arrested at three distinct dates, he is given the ID 1, so this person appears as 1 three times in the data set. In the second dataset this individual was arrested twice so in the merged data set 1 should appear 5 times. When I try the command merge is fails to merge in any of the possible combinations.
